Official Space Weather Advisory issued by NOAA Space Weather Prediction Center Boulder, Colorado, USA SPACE WEATHER ADVISORY OUTLOOK #15-28 2015 July 12 at 10:14 p.m. MDT (2015 July 13 0414 UTC) **** SPACE WEATHER OUTLOOK **** Summary For July 6-12 Category R1 (Minor) radio blackouts were observed on 06 Jul due to flare activity from active sunspot Region 2381. Category G1 (Minor) geomagnetic storms were observed on 10 and 11 Jul due to coronal hole high speed stream effects. Outlook For July 13-19 ...Continue Reading

July 12, 2015 MEDIA ADVISORY M15-107*NASA Pluto New Horizons July 13 Media Briefing Time Change, Media Center Open* NASA will provide comprehensive television, Internet and social media coverage this week of the agency’s New Horizons spacecraft historic July 14 flyby of Pluto. The time for the flyby preview news briefing on NASA Television Monday, July 13 has moved up 30 minutes, and now will start at 10:30 a.m. EDT.
